Output 8d877814fe77f4041d6e0b4b8c75562cd2e5aac59a7f0af9da4462ff99f1ebbc:0

value
9179642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30a759e853a733bea3c286be4a62f0b0febd2c74 OP_EQUAL
address
368GqWwCK62tGbFdBPq7c9mTzw4Ta1CehE
transaction
8d877814fe77f4041d6e0b4b8c75562cd2e5aac59a7f0af9da4462ff99f1ebbc
confirmations
362735
spent
true